Overall Meaning

In Charlett Schwarz's song "Black Hole," the lyrics convey a sense of emptiness and darkness. The first few lines describe a feeling of stillness and a slow build-up to something ominous. The lines "Wakefull of dark, Noiseless and calm, The demon grows on" create a sense of foreboding and an impending sense of danger. The lyrics then describe a feeling of sadness and pain: "My heartbeat turns to pain, Breathing to strain" – This line describes the physical manifestations of pain and stress that a person may experience during a difficult time. The next lines "Dirty rain is dripping down my face, And I know," create an image of someone crying in the rain, reflecting the sadness and anguish they feel.


As the song progresses, the lyrics further highlight the feelings of sadness and despair. The line "Life is a bitch!" shows the frustration and feeling of helplessness one may feel during tough times. However, the song is not completely dark, as there is a hint of hope in the lines "You come to me, Into my soul, And I get lost in a hole." The imagery of getting lost in a hole suggests that one can lose themselves in their pain, but there may be hope for a way out.


The lyrics of "Black Hole" are open to interpretation, and some may see it as a song about depression or struggling with inner demons. The song also highlights the idea that even during the darkest times, there may be a glimmer of hope.
